ORCHARD PARK, N.Y. (Sept. 7, 2003) -- We've seen something like this from the Buffalo Bills before, haven't we?

The speed to electrify and overwhelm … the strength to outmuscle and intimidate … the attitude that says, "We're so good that we're going to beat you in every way possible, and we won't be satisfied with anything less than sheer domination."

Buffalo's defense is downright scary. If you don't believe it, just ask Brady, who threw four interceptions and finished with a passer rating of 20.4. At halftime, the Patriots had minus-1 passing yards.

Sure, it was only the first game of the season, only one-sixteenth of the schedule. But the Bills' dominant performance did not look like a one-time occurrence. It looked like something that has staying power, like the sort of thing the "Super" Bills of the early '90s had.
